About this earthquake

On May 30, 2025 at 22:38 UTC, a magnitude M4.9 earthquake occurred near EAST TIMOR REGION. The hypocenter lay relatively close to the surface at around 10 km, increasing how strongly it was felt. Earthquakes of this magnitude are clearly felt; minor damage to vulnerable buildings is possible.

Why depth matters

Shallow quakes release energy near the surface — shaking is felt more strongly and damage potential is higher.
